Programming basics courses can help you learn fundamental concepts like variables, control structures, data types, and functions. You can build skills in problem-solving, debugging, and writing clean, efficient code. Many courses introduce tools such as Git for version control, integrated development environments (IDEs) like Visual Studio Code, and programming languages like Python or JavaScript, which are commonly used in web development and software engineering.

Skills you'll gain: Team Building, Agile Project Management, Sprint Planning, Agile Software Development, Backlogs, Team Management, Agile Methodology, Sprint Retrospectives, Project Risk Management, Project Management, Meeting Facilitation, Stakeholder Engagement, Continuous Improvement Process
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Unity Engine, C# (Programming Language), Android (Operating System), Mobile Development, Scripting, Video Game Development, Game Design, Animation and Game Design, Application Development, User Interface (UI)
Advanced · Course · 1 - 3 Months

UiPath
Skills you'll gain: Prompt Engineering, Generative AI, Business Process Automation, Robotic Process Automation
Intermediate · Course · 1 - 4 Weeks

Simplilearn
Skills you'll gain: Hugging Face, Natural Language Processing, Large Language Modeling, Generative AI, Text Mining, Prompt Engineering, AI Workflows, Model Evaluation
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: OpenAI API, OpenAI, Image Analysis, Generative AI, ChatGPT, LLM Application, Multimodal Prompts, Application Programming Interface (API), Large Language Modeling, Artificial Intelligence, Natural Language Processing, Computer Vision
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Microsoft Azure, Real Time Data, Serverless Computing, Cloud Applications, Virtual Machines, Cloud Computing Architecture, Microservices, Event-Driven Programming, Solution Architecture, Infrastructure As A Service (IaaS), Cloud Services, Containerization, Application Programming Interface (API)
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Linux Commands, Linux, OS Process Management, Command-Line Interface, Unix Commands, User Accounts, Bash (Scripting Language), Shell Script, Linux Administration, Unix Shell, File Management, Remote Access Systems, Scripting, DevOps
Beginner · Course · 3 - 6 Months

Whizlabs
Skills you'll gain: Amazon DynamoDB, Amazon Redshift, Databases, Database Architecture and Administration, Relational Databases, Apache Cassandra, NoSQL, Amazon S3, Data Warehousing, SQL, Redis
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Network Troubleshooting, Network Monitoring, Network Administration, Network Security, Firewall, Ansible, System Monitoring, Network Protocols, Security Controls, Software-Defined Networking, Puppet (Configuration Management Tool), Chef (Configuration Management Tool), Network Switches, Real Time Data, Authentications, Scripting, JSON, Automation, Application Programming Interface (API)
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Video Game Development, Animation and Game Design, 3D Assets, Computer Graphics, Visualization (Computer Graphics), User Interface (UI), Animations, Computer Graphic Techniques, UI Components, User Interface (UI) Design, Event-Driven Programming, Interactive Design, Python Programming
Mixed · Course · 1 - 4 Weeks
Skills you'll gain: Dayforce (HCM Software), Human Resources Software, Human Resource Strategy, Human Resources Information System (HRIS), Role-Based Access Control (RBAC), Human Resources, Compliance Management, Compliance Reporting, Payroll, Data Architecture, Data Flow Diagrams (DFDs), Human Capital, Workforce Planning, Oracle Cloud Applications, Workforce Management, Benefits Administration, Enterprise Resource Planning, Business Strategy, Analytics
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Javascript, Cascading Style Sheets (CSS), Event-Driven Programming, Web Applications, Web Development Tools, Hypertext Markup Language (HTML), Frontend Performance, Document Management, Animations
Mixed · Course · 1 - 4 Weeks